
Introduction
The moment you cross the finish line at Wuling, fatigue, a sense of accomplishment, and the burning sensation in your legs all rush in at once. Many riders immediately start celebrating, taking photos, then hop on the shuttle bus down the mountain and crash at the hotel. However, post-race recovery is actually a process that requires active management—while letting the body recover naturally is important, consciously executing specific recovery strategies can significantly shorten recovery time, reduce the severity of delayed onset muscle soreness (DOMS), and lower the likelihood of forced training interruptions the following week. Here is a complete recovery guide for the 48 hours after a climbing race.
Types of Physical Damage After a Climbing Race
Understanding the specific damage a climbing race inflicts on the body helps in tailoring a targeted recovery plan:
| Damage Type | Primary Cause | Recovery Time (Without Intervention) |
|---|---|---|
| Muscle micro-tears | Prolonged high-intensity output | 48-72 hours |
| Glycogen depletion | Prolonged carbohydrate expenditure | 24-48 hours |
| Dehydration and electrolyte imbalance | Prolonged sweating | 6-12 hours |
| Central nervous system fatigue | Prolonged high focus and muscle recruitment | 2-5 days |
| Immune system suppression | Temporary immune suppression after high-intensity exercise | 24-72 hours |
With this understanding of the damage types, the recovery strategy is to provide effective repair support for each type of damage.
0-4 Hours Post-Race (The Golden Recovery Window)
Immediate Refueling:
- Within 30 minutes of finishing, consume food or drinks containing carbohydrates and protein
- Recommended ratio: 3-4 parts carbohydrates + 1 part protein (e.g., 2 bananas + a glass of chocolate milk, or a sports recovery drink)
- During this “synthetic window,” muscle glycogen uptake efficiency is 3-4 times higher than normal
Hydration and Electrolyte Replenishment:
- Goal is to return to pre-race body weight (replenish 1-1.5 liters of fluid for every kilogram lost)
- Add electrolytes to regular fluid intake to avoid hyponatremia
- Avoid consuming large amounts of alcohol immediately after the race, as it delays fluid replenishment and muscle repair
Active Cooling (if conditions allow):
- Cold water immersion for the legs (10-15°C, 10-15 minutes) can reduce muscle inflammatory response
- If no cold bath is available, running cold water over the legs also has some effect
- If descending in the mountains, be careful not to let the body become overly chilled
4-24 Hours Post-Race (Deep Repair Phase)
Dietary Strategy:
- Choose meals rich in high-quality protein: chicken, fish, legumes
- Continue consuming carbohydrates to aid glycogen replenishment: white rice, noodles, and sweet potatoes are good choices
- Moderately increase Omega-3 fatty acids (fish, nuts) to help reduce muscle inflammation
- Poor appetite is normal; appetite suppression after high-intensity exercise can last for several hours
Stretching and Mobility:
- Light static stretching (not aggressive stretching), key areas:
- Hip flexors: lunge with forward lean, 30 seconds each side
- Hamstrings: seated with legs extended forward, 30 seconds each side
- Calves: standing lunge against a wall, 30 seconds each side
- Glutes: supine knee-to-chest pull, 30 seconds each side
Sleep Priority:
- Ensure 7-9 hours of quality sleep the night after the race; most muscle repair occurs during deep sleep
- If leg soreness interferes with falling asleep, try placing a pillow under the legs to elevate them slightly
- Avoid heavy caffeine intake the night after the race (you’ve likely already consumed a fair amount on race day), as it affects sleep quality
24-48 Hours Post-Race (Progressive Recovery Phase)
Recovery Activity:
- If leg soreness is within an acceptable range after 24 hours, do 20-30 minutes of light riding (heart rate below 60% HRmax)
- This “active recovery” promotes blood circulation and accelerates waste metabolism, yielding better results than complete rest
- If soreness is severe (unable to climb stairs normally), continue complete rest until it improves
Muscle Care:
- Take a hot bath or use heat packs (after 48 hours, once the acute inflammatory phase has passed) to help relax muscles
- If conditions allow, book a recovery massage focusing on the lower body (thighs, calves, glutes)
- Use a foam roller for light self-myofascial release
Practical Tips
- Plan your post-race meals before the race to ensure you can consume recovery food promptly after finishing
- Prepare a small recovery kit containing electrolyte drinks and protein snacks, and place it on the post-race shuttle or in your personal luggage
- Record your post-race recovery experience (soreness level, sleep quality, appetite) as a reference for future race preparation
- Avoid scheduling high-intensity training within 1 week after the race; allow the body to fully recover before gradually increasing intensity
